So I did this mod a couple weeks ago. I like it a lot - much smoother than the stock BD-2. Not sure I'd call it more transparent, since the BD-2 is already pretty transparent. I'm a little bummed that there's some OD even at the lowest gain setting, since I used to use it as a clean boost occasionally. And the LED is stupid bright. But the OD sound is really nice, and nails a lot of the prototypical classic rock sounds.

Overall, I'd rate it a 7.5/10 (where the stock was maybe 5/10). An improvement, to be sure, but not a holy grail.
